Wesley Family Services - Adult Diversion and Stabilization (DAS)

335 East 4th Avenue, Tarentum, PA 15084

Eligibility
Adults age 18 and older with a primary mental health diagnosis capable of self preservation, medically cleared, agreeable to placement.
Hours
Office Hours: Monday through Friday, 8:30am to 5:00pm Residential program is 24/7.
Application process
Referral required. Call for information.
Fees
Sliding scale.
Service area
Allegheny, PA Westmoreland, PA
Assists to stabilize psychiatric crises and direct hospitalizations whenever possible. The unit provides psychiatric assessment, medication management and monitoring, and service linking. Additionally, the stabilization and diversion unit's daily schedule includes individual and group sessions aimed at promoting coping skills, symptom stabilization, and preparing for post-discharge.
